Third and Grove: Playful Boston Themed Mural
This mural for Third and Grove (aka TAG) brings big Boston energy into their office space—with a playful twist. Designed to celebrate their local roots and bold creative spirit, the piece is a full-color, comic-inspired tribute to the city, the TAG team, and the weird and wonderful things that make both tick.
Each letter of “TAG” is packed with custom illustrations—from sailboats and seagulls to Boston landmarks like the Zakim Bridge and the Prudential building. You’ll spot Easter eggs like a “Boston Strong” moment, the Red Sox, a friendly lobster, and even a little shrine to TAG’s own ethos: “Leaving the web better than we found it.” I even wrapped the electrical box and built in wall quirks, making the mural feel native to the space (because techies appreciate good UX—even on walls).
With its bold lines, bright colors, and quirky characters, the mural captures TAG’s culture: smart, fun, collaborative, and totally one-of-a-kind. It’s not just a visual—it’s a vibe.
